Again, Ondo State Government warns against extortion of students during the ongoing 2024/2025 admission process*
The Ondo State Commissioner for Education, Science and Technology, Mr Olaolu Akindolire said Ondo State Government still operates tuition free education programme in its public primary and secondary schools across the state. The Commissioner while monitoring the on-going admission process into public schools in Ile-Oluji/Okeigbo and Ondo West Local Government Areas, warned against extortion of students under whatever guise during the admission process. He declared that the state government still operates free education programme in public schools across the state and warned against attempts by any school authority to undermine the policy. The Commissioner said the state government seriously frowns at any attempt by school authority to put additional burden on parents during the 2024/2025 admission process, declaring that any school that charges more than the approved levies would face the music.
